Understanding The Power of Botanical Ingredients
Most skincare enthusiasts are already aware that botanical extracts can significantly improve skin health. Ingredients such as aloe vera, green tea, and chamomile are not just trendy; they offer genuine therapeutic benefits. These natural components possess anti-inflammatory, antioxidant, and anti-aging properties, making them ideal choices for anyone looking for aesthetic enhancements naturally. Incorporating these elements into your skincare routine can lead to a radiant complexion and healthier skin overall.
Natural Remedies for Common Skin Concerns
Many people experience common issues, such as dry skin, acne, and pigmentation. Fortunately, botanical beauty provides an array of natural treatments that can help. For instance, tea tree oil is an effective natural treatment for acne due to its antibacterial properties. On the other hand, hyaluronic acid, though found naturally in the body, can be derived from plants for hydration, making it a fantastic choice for dry skin. With so many options available, advancing your beauty routine with botanical ingredients can greatly improve your skin health and appearance.
The Science Behind Botanical Aesthetic Enhancements
The efficacy of botanical beauty isnt just anecdotal; theres scientific backing to the benefits of these natural enhancements. Many herbal components contain phytochemicals that can promote skin regeneration and barrier repair. For instance, licorice extract has been studied for its ability to lighten hyperpigmented areas, while calendula is often utilized for its healing properties. By understanding the science behind these natural remedies, consumers can make informed decisions for their beauty regimens.
Creating Your Botanical Beauty Routine
If you’re intrigued by the idea of integrating botanical beauty into your lifestyle, start slowly. Begin by identifying products that harness natural ingredients tailored to your skin type and concerns. Look for plant-based oils, serums, and masks that contain high concentrations of botanical extracts. Always perform a patch test when trying new products to ensure compatibility with your skin, and combine these enhancements with a wholesome diet for optimal results.
